Stefanie L. Tate serves as Associate Professor and Accounting Chair at UMass Lowell's Manning School of Business, holding a Ph.D. in Accounting from Michigan State University (2001) and BS from Wake Forest University (1990). Her research centers on auditing practices with specialization in nonprofit organizations.
Education:
- Ph.D. in Accounting, Michigan State University, 2001
- BS in Accounting, Wake Forest University, 1990
Dr. Tate's scholarly work investigates audit quality measurement in nonprofit sectors, regulatory compliance impacts (particularly SOX Section 404), and restatement consequences. She examines how auditor expertise influences organizational outcomes across domestic and international contexts, with emphasis on internal controls and federal compliance frameworks.
Analysis of her 2015-2020 publications reveals consistent focus on nonprofit audit environments, regulatory deadline effects, and auditor reputation dynamics following restatements. Her empirical methodology employs large-scale datasets to identify quality determinants, frequently published in premier journals like Accounting Horizons and The Accounting Review.
Research Support: Dr. Tate secured Providence College's Summer Research Grant (2011) and Faculty Development/New Faculty Seed Grants (2003). Current projects include audit firm turnover effects, nonprofit audit partner experience breadth, and weather impacts on financial reporting quality through collaborations with SUNY Binghamton and Florida State University.
